Got your attention?

We have a situation where an out-of-state geocacher has placed a cache in Kolomoki Mounds State Park without permission. The cache cannot be approved for posting, and the owner has given me the OK to have a local geocacher retrieve it and do with it as they would like.

So I'm looking for someone who would like to go to this southwest GA area park and retrieve the cache before a park ranger finds it and becomes annoyed, etc. This needs to be a low profile operation, for obvious reasons.

If you would like to pick it up, please reply to this post and I'll send the coordinates to you.

More information on the park and its name follows:

quote:

Kolomoki Mounds State Historic Park is an important archaeological site as well as a scenic recreational area. The seven earthen mounds within the park were built between 350 AD and 750 AD by prehistoric Woodland Period Native American cultures identified by archaeologists as Swift Creek (Kolomoki) and Weeden Island Indian cultures. The mounds include what may be Georgia's oldest great temple mound, two burial mounds and four other ceremonial mounds. The park's museum is situated to enclose a partially excavated burial mound, providing an unique setting for viewing artifacts and a film.
